简介:本文将介绍如何使用Cloudflare R2和Picgo搭建个人免费图床,通过详细的步骤和图解,帮助读者轻松实现高效稳定的图片存储服务。
在数字化时代,图片已经成为我们日常生活和工作中不可或缺的一部分。然而,如何高效、稳定地存储和分享图片,一直是困扰着许多人的问题。幸运的是,我们可以利用Cloudflare R2和Picgo搭建个人免费图床,实现图片存储和分享的自由和便捷。
一、准备工作
在开始搭建图床之前,我们需要准备以下物品:
一个Cloudflare R2账号:Cloudflare R2是Cloudflare推出的非结构性Object storage(对象存储)服务,提供高效、稳定、可扩展的图片存储服务。您可以在Cloudflare R2官网上注册并创建一个账号。
一个Picgo账号:Picgo是一款开源的图片上传工具,支持多种图床服务,包括Cloudflare R2。您可以在Picgo官网上注册并创建一个账号。
二、搭建步骤
登录Cloudflare R2控制台,创建一个存储桶(Bucket),选择需要的地域。
在存储桶设置中,添加自己的Custom domain。由于CF的.dev域名在国内可用性较差,因此建议绑定自己的域名。域名在绑定前需要先添加至同账户下的DNS控制台中,以使用Cloudflare的防护和CDN服务。
手动确认开启公网可读权限并设置跨域政策,以防止流量盗刷。
登录Picgo,在插件管理中安装并启用Cloudflare R2插件。
在Picgo的设置中,配置Cloudflare R2的存储桶信息,包括存储桶名称、Access Key和Secret Key等。
测试上传一张图片,检查是否配置成功。若无报错,即表示图床搭建完成。
三、使用技巧
使用Picgo的自动上传功能,可以方便地将本地图片上传到图床中,并获取图片的URL地址。
在Markdown编辑器中,使用图片的URL地址可以直接插入图片,实现图片的展示和分享。
利用Cloudflare的CDN加速服务,可以加快图片的加载速度,提高用户体验。
四、总结
通过本文的介绍,相信读者已经掌握了如何使用Cloudflare R2和Picgo搭建个人免费图床的方法。搭建图床不仅可以帮助我们高效、稳定地存储和分享图片,还可以提高我们的工作效率和体验。希望读者能够充分利用这个教程,实现自己的图片存储和分享自由。
需要注意的是,虽然Cloudflare R2提供了免费的对象存储服务,但是也有一定的限制和约束。因此,在使用过程中,我们需要遵守相关规定,合理使用资源,避免滥用和浪费。同时,我们也需要关注Cloudflare R2和Picgo的更新和变化,及时调整和优化自己的图床配置,以保持其稳定性和可用性。